You have an array of integers: int myints[10]; and the address of the first integer is be4350. What is the address of myints[1]? myints[2]?

Respuesta :

tonb
tonb tonb
  • 02-09-2020

Answer:

&myints[1] == 0xbe4354

&myints[2] == 0xbe4358

Explanation:

Assuming that sizeof(int) == 4, add 4 bytes for every array element.
